Peekskill Police: Littering Leads to Drug Charge

A 51-year-old Peekskill man, who police stopped for tossing a brown paper bag to the ground, is facing a misdemeanor drug charge, officials said.

Officers Matt Basso and Dan Labodin arrested the defendant on South Broad Street at about 6:45 p.m. Nov. 8, according to a recent press release. He's accused of carrying two Suboxone pills. Suboxone is a drug used to treat opiate addiction. 

Authorities charged the defendant with seventh-degree criminal possession of a controlled substance and littering.
